Role Description
Market Risk Technology is responsible for providing JP Morgan's Risk Managers with the capability to assess the financial impact of various adverse market scenarios at a firm wide level. This capability covers calculations, scenario analysis, analytics, reporting and other tools and processes required to manage risk. Our team develop the firm's strategic Calculation (eg VaR, Stress), Time Series, and Scenario Management platforms for Firmwide Market Risk which integrate with our Front Office risk management systems.
